Portland Farmers Market

This Saturday, March 15, Portland Farmers Market returns to Portland State University promising peak-of-the-season produce and other locally produced foods, including baked goods, meats, cheeses, seafood and more. John Gorham of Toro Bravo, Tasty n Sons Opening Next Restaurant

March 12, 2014 by PDX Food Dude 8 Comments

Newspaper Icon

Finally some news this week that is worth reporting! John Gorham is planning to open a restaurant at Northwest Flanders and 13th in the Pearl District space last occupied by Riffle NW. According to the Oregonian, the new restaurant will be called the Mediterranean Exploration Company, and will feature dishes from Israel, Greece, North Africa and Turkey. EU Asks U.S. to Stop Using Cheese Names like Brie

March 5, 2014 by PDX Food Dude 1 Comment

Blue Cheese

For once, we have something worth going to war over.
